Mission

The family of faith at Ghent UMC seeks to demonstrate their love of God, through loving others. 
We seek to love others by providing food, physical food, and spiritual food, to those who are hungry. 
 
We help provide food for those far away through programs like Stop Hunger Now, and seek to provide food for families in our community by making sandwiches for homeless persons for St. Columba Ministries, donating canned food items and clothing to Ghent Area Ministries, providing canned and packaged food to Foodbank of Southeastern Virginia each time we experience communion, by celebrating tea time with the ladies at the Lydia Roper Home, and preparing meals for new mothers and those struggling with illness within our own faith family. 
 
In John 6:35, Christ tells us "I am the Bread of Life. He who comes to me will never go hungry, and he who believes in me will never be thirsty."  So we seek to share the Good News of Christ to all who hunger and thirst spiritually.  In Matthew 25:31-46, Christ tells a parable about the importance of reaching out in His name to those who are physically hungry, thirsty, in need of companionship or clothing. He tells us, "...whatever you did for one of the least of these brothers of mine, you did for me."
